I happen to live here where they want that bridge. It's actually TWO bridges, but it doesn't matter; we here in town voted "NO" resouondingly to studies, more studies, and to the bridges themselves. We Said NO! Of course, they're going to try to do it anyway.....<BR/><BR/>We wouldn't mind at all having a nice bridge (1) on the back of the island to connect us to the MAINLAND, but of course THAT won't even be considered. The bridge is for the SOLE purpose of enriching landowners on the other islands. Only a FEW landowners. They bought the land KNOWING there was no road access, but hoped for the future.<BR/><BR/>**sigh** I DO like your blog. Will be around more often.
